質問です。
Xamarin.Formsでテキストファイルの読み込みを行いたいのですが、ファイルを指定してもファイル名が存在しないことになってしまいます。
以下の三点にも注意したのですがなぜか上手くいきません。
・テキストファイルは埋め込みリソースにする。
・コードとテキストファイルの存在する階層は同じする。
・エンコードはUTF8にした。
どうすればファイルを読み込めるでしょうか?
ご教示いただけたら幸いです。
以下が該当のコードスニペットです。
C#
1string filename = "test.txt"; 2if (File.Exists(filename)) 3{ 4 string text = File.ReadAllText(filename, Encoding.UTF8); 5};
ファイル名しか指定していないためでしょう。
https://docs.microsoft.com/ja-jp/dotnet/api/system.reflection.assembly.getmanifestresourcestream
https://docs.microsoft.com/ja-jp/dotnet/api/system.reflection.assembly.getmanifestresourcenames